Orion recalls Fallon biography
Orion's recently published biography of champion jockey Kieren Fallon is to be recalled following a complaint by the sportman's solicitor, Setanta Sports reports.
The book, by Sunday Times journalist Andrew Longmore, went on sale in June but a spokesperson for the publisher said it was being withdrawn and reprinted because there was a "problem" with it.
Fallon's solicitor complained to the publisher over the reprinting of former jockey Stuart Webster's story told to a national newspaper of an incident involving the Irish jockey in September 1994 that resulted in libel proceedings.
